Transaction f32663e51c2575384c4a09678b996928934c72febbb6b03e997697f7f2e13389

1 Input
2 Outputs
  • f32663e51c2575384c4a09678b996928934c72febbb6b03e997697f7f2e13389:0
  • value  2978530
    address  3PUsCCy4LviVV4u8xZZJH9y7f8wAMmUjyr
  • f32663e51c2575384c4a09678b996928934c72febbb6b03e997697f7f2e13389:1
  • value  1858089
    address  37jarLuAN3Ku6uZnDE8y5zbJZBcYAhE2SZ